In the opening panel discussion, “The role of the NUM in the clinical research system in 10 years: Where does it need to go?” will be highlighted. DZD Executive Board member Prof. Martin Hrabě de Angelis will participate on behalf of the German Centers for Health Research (DZG). The DZG stand for successful translational health research and have established efficient research infrastructures, indication-specific study platforms and biobanks that are tailored to the needs of research. They are in close contact with the NUM in order to make use of synergies for the development of a joint research data space and the establishment of a national, coordinated strategy for data use in clinical research.
One focus of the event is on parallel sessions that are organized “by the community for the community”. The aim is to bring the various sub-groups and stakeholders from different research institutions active in the NUM into a professional exchange in order to discuss the common challenges in the research data infrastructure, the user perspective and industry integration. In the session “Impulses and exchange for the efficient design of decentralized administrative processes in large research networks”, DZD Managing Director Dr. Astrid Glaser will contribute to the format “Exchange of individual sub-communities in the NUM” with the experience of the German Centers for Health Research.
